About the role

Hex's customer base is growing and changing quickly. To keep pace with this evolution, we are growing our Customer Engineering team!

As a Customer Engineer, you will use your technical and project management expertise to effectively onboard key Enterprise & Mid-Market accounts as they begin their journey with Hex while setting them up for long-term success. You will work closely with Sales, Engineering, Product, and Customer team members to build and implement customer-focused frameworks, educate end users on Hex's unique capabilities, and use what you learn from our customers to provide input to our product roadmap.

There is a lot you will learn about our customers’ needs and goals that will drive the roadmap for what projects you take on, what efforts we can scale, and how we need to invest in our customers going forward. Reporting directly to our Head of Customer, this role is the tip of the spear in Customer Engineering and we are excited for someone to come into this role, have a big impact on a small team and generate ideas for how the function will evolve.

What you will do

  • Generate & implement consistent onboarding & activation frameworks for Enterprise & Mid-Market customers
  • Partner closely with customers to teach Hex best practices and advise on Hex content generation
  • Influence the customer engagement model that dictates when & how our broader team is involved at key accounts
  • Monitor & improve milestone tracking to measure onboarding, activation & customer health
  • Become a Hex product expert capable of guiding customers through initial product setup, asset development, and technical questions
  • Identify patterns from your book of business that can be reused, automated, or incorporated into the product experience

Who you might be

  • You’re experienced. You have 2+ years of post-sale Enterprise experience.
    • You have deep knowledge of the data ecosystem (modern data stack, infrastructure, tooling, cloud providers, etc.)
    • You are comfortable meeting with Enterprise stakeholders and driving shared initiatives to completion
  • You mirror our core persona’s technical capabilities. You are fluent in SQL, Python, and have exposure to data science tooling.
  • You are an effective communicator & advisor. You work well with key stakeholders (internal & external) to gather/deliver feedback, share timelines, and drive progress.
  • You are excited to learn and build something new. You welcome opportunities to be creative, design and run experiments and are comfortable sharing wins, losses, and learnings.
  • You are a strategic problem solver. You are able to break down complex, ambiguous opportunities into discrete, actionable hypotheses to test with minimal overhead.

In addition to our unique culture, Hex proudly offers a competitive total rewards package, including but not limited to, market-benched salary & equity, comprehensive health benefits, and flexible paid time off.

The OTE range (base + variable component) for this role is: $180,000 - $210,000. 
The salary range shown may be a reflection of additional factors such as geographical location and skill ranges/levels we’re open to. Placement in the salary range will be decided upon completion of the interview process, taking into account factors like leaving room for growth, internal fairness & parity, your demonstrated skills, and the depth of your experience. Our Recruiting team will be able to provide more details during the interview process.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
